I'd hold off messing with the cabinet. Try. 02s in the PI. Also look at the feedback circuit. What tap are you taking the feedback signal from? You've got 147k feedback resistance (with high frequencies bypassing the 100k, sort of an anti-presence circuit). If feedback is small near the speakers' resonant frequency, they can get loose sounding. That's what a "resonance" control does.

I agree with Firestorm's recommendation of lowering the output coupling cap values from 0.033uF to 0.022uF. That cap in conjunction with the bias grid leak sets the recovery time for bias excursion. Bloated low end can be controlled here, you want a faster response for low frequencies.

To get control of loose bottom you need to tighten it as early in the signal chain as possible. Garbage in-garbage out.67Mopar wrote:I'm thinking that contributors to the bottom-end looseness may be the .033uf couplers. What about the .1uf?
Limit low end bandwidth after 1st stage to 120-150Hz with a 12db/octave HP filter. A combination of RC constants of 1st gain stage input and its plate coupling to 2nd stage input can be used to approximate this function. It will be somewhat sensitive to guitar source impedance but it'll still be better than nothing.

If a boost pedal is doing what you want to the overall tone I think you should stay stock everywhere but the first stage coupler. Make that up to 10x smaller.
The boost pedal likely acts as a bandpass cutting off higher in the lows and lower in the highs. For instance a lead spec Marshall has .0022u instead of a .022u coupling that first stage. I have even gone smaller and left very large couplers in PI and output sections with excellent results, as eluded to above.
